如何开发面向电商的智能聊天机器人

随着互联网的飞速发展,电子商务已经成为人们生活中不可或缺的一部分。在电商领域,智能聊天机器人的应用越来越广泛,它不仅能够提升用户体验,还能提高商家的工作效率。本文将讲述一位电商从业者如何开发面向电商的智能聊天机器人,分享他的心路历程和宝贵经验。

一、初识智能聊天机器人

这位电商从业者名叫小张,他经营着一家在线服装店。在电商竞争激烈的今天,小张意识到,要想在市场中脱颖而出,就必须提高用户体验。而智能聊天机器人正好可以满足这一需求。

小张了解到,智能聊天机器人可以通过自然语言处理技术,实现与用户的实时对话,为用户提供个性化的购物建议、解答疑问、推荐商品等功能。于是,他决定尝试开发一款面向电商的智能聊天机器人。

二、学习与探索

为了开发智能聊天机器人,小张开始学习相关知识。他首先了解了自然语言处理、机器学习等人工智能领域的知识,然后开始研究市面上现有的聊天机器人产品,分析它们的优缺点。

在研究过程中,小张发现,大多数聊天机器人存在以下问题:

  1. 语义理解能力有限,无法准确理解用户意图;
  2. 知识库更新不及时,导致回答不准确;
  3. 交互体验差,无法与用户进行流畅的对话。

针对这些问题,小张决定从以下几个方面入手:

  1. 提高语义理解能力;
  2. 建立完善的知识库;
  3. 优化交互体验。

三、开发智能聊天机器人

  1. 提高语义理解能力

为了提高智能聊天机器人的语义理解能力,小张选择了基于深度学习的自然语言处理技术。他利用大量的电商对话数据,训练了一个基于循环神经网络(RNN)的模型,通过不断优化模型参数,使聊天机器人能够更好地理解用户意图。


  1. 建立完善的知识库

小张深知知识库对于智能聊天机器人至关重要。他收集了大量的电商数据,包括商品信息、用户评价、热门话题等,构建了一个庞大的知识库。同时,他还定期更新知识库,确保聊天机器人能够提供最新的信息。


  1. 优化交互体验

为了优化交互体验,小张在聊天机器人的界面设计上下了不少功夫。他采用了简洁明了的界面,让用户能够轻松地与聊天机器人进行互动。此外,他还加入了语音识别和语音合成功能,使聊天机器人能够与用户进行语音交流。

四、测试与优化

在完成智能聊天机器人的初步开发后,小张开始进行测试。他邀请了部分用户参与测试,收集他们的反馈意见,并根据反馈对聊天机器人进行优化。

在测试过程中,小张发现以下问题:

  1. 部分用户对聊天机器人的语音识别功能不太适应;
  2. 部分用户对聊天机器人的回答不够满意;
  3. 部分用户对聊天机器人的界面设计提出改进建议。

针对这些问题,小张对聊天机器人进行了以下优化:

  1. 优化语音识别功能,提高识别准确率;
  2. 丰富知识库,提高回答满意度;
  3. 优化界面设计,提升用户体验。

五、成果与展望

经过多次测试和优化,小张的智能聊天机器人逐渐成熟。它不仅能够为用户提供个性化的购物建议,还能解答用户疑问,推荐合适的产品。在上线后,这款聊天机器人得到了用户的一致好评,为小张的电商店带来了显著的效益。

展望未来,小张计划继续优化智能聊天机器人,使其在以下方面取得更大突破:

  1. 提高语义理解能力,实现更精准的用户意图识别;
  2. 丰富知识库,提供更全面的信息服务;
  3. 优化交互体验,提升用户满意度;
  4. 拓展应用场景,为更多行业提供智能聊天机器人解决方案。

总之,智能聊天机器人已经成为电商领域的重要工具。通过不断学习和实践,我们相信,智能聊天机器人将在未来发挥越来越重要的作用,为电商行业带来更多机遇。

猜你喜欢:AI对话 API